DAIJO Unleashes Brand New Banger “Black James Bond” ft Qwiss via Skink

Returning back to the spotlight, DJ & Producer DAIJO reveals his newest single titled, “Black James Bond” out today via DJ/Producer Showtek‘s imprint, SKINK Records.

“Black James Bond” marks DAIJO's first release of 2021 and follows a number of highly successful releases such as “Oh Lord” in collaboration with Julian Jordan via STMPD Records and his rework of Tiësto & Dzeko‘s “Jackie Chan“. The track starts off with Qwiss‘ vocal work as the tempo increases and is followed by a energy filled drop. It's a festival ready single just in time for the summer and the ongoing 2021 festival season. Not only is this a summer banger but, there is a deeper meaning behind the song. Inspired by police brutality and the on going racism faced by millions, “Black James Bond” was created as a reminder for people of color, that they can be whatever and whoever they want to be regardless of their race.  Take a listen now to this single!

DAIJO adds, “Black James Bond was inspired by the idea that anyone of any race could embody the spirit of James Bond.  This song was written prior to the tragic murder of George Floyd at the hands of the police and the subsequent protests that followed, however at the time of recording, police brutality on people of colour was a major theme behind the track.  As two minorities and people of colour, Daijo and Qwiss wanted to empower the listener and remind the world that Black or Middle Eastern, boy or girl, minorities can also aspire to be the next James Bond. “
Daijo Bio:
Benjamin Shir better known by his stage name DAIJO is a music producer and performer based out of Canada. Having spent the last decade behind the scenes producing for some of the biggest names in the industry, Daijo is set to take centre stage with his sound. Ready to step into the spotlight his philosophy remains pure: Shape songs from the heart, create sounds from within and touch people with timeless music.
With millions of streams to date and the release of such hits as “Shots to my heart” featuring Tory Lanez, the official remix to Tiesto & Post Malone”Jackie Chan” on Universal Records, “Keeping It” on Musical Freedom and his latest release the chart-topping “Oh Lord” on STMPD with Julian Jordan; Daijo is ready to once again take the spotlight in 2021.
